What Is a Fat Tyre Electric Bike?

A fat tyre electric bike (or fat tire electric bike, for our American friends) is an e-bike equipped with extra-wide tyres — typically 4 inches or more. These fat wheels provide more grip, stability, and comfort on uneven or slippery terrain.

Whether you’re cruising through Dublin city streets, navigating a forest trail, or heading to the beach, a fat wheel electric bike gives you the control and versatility that traditional bikes can’t match.


Why Are Electric Fat Bikes So Popular in Ireland?

1. All-Terrain Versatility

Ireland’s geography is incredibly diverse — from coastal paths to boggy countryside to cobbled urban roads. A fat bike can handle it all, giving you the freedom to explore without worrying about terrain.

2. Built for Irish Weather

Rain? No problem. Wet leaves? Bring it on. Snowy hills? Let’s go. Fat tyre electric bikes offer unmatched traction in wet and muddy conditions, making them ideal for year-round riding in Ireland.

3. More Comfortable Rides

The wide tyres act as a natural shock absorber, meaning smoother rides on bumpy roads or trails. If you’re commuting daily or heading off-road, a fat tyre ebike gives you comfort and confidence.
